The video introduces the exponential random variable, highlighting its non-negative and continuous nature. It explains the density function, defined by the parameter lambda, and compares it to parameters in other distributions like uniform, Bernoulli, geometric, and binomial. The video emphasizes the role of lambda in shaping the exponential distribution and previews a follow-up video that will demonstrate plotting this distribution in Python.
